Everton Accept Transfer Bid For £30m Winger, Personal Talks Ongoing Over Super Lig Move

Fenerbahce have had a loan offer for Everton winger Yannick Bolasie accepted according to the Takvim newspaper.

Per the source, the Yellow Canaries included a £2.7m [€3m] loan fee which the Toffees have agreed to.

Fenerbahce sporting director Damien Comolli will continue personal talks with Bolasie over completing the temporary move.

Bolasie has yet to agree terms with the Istanbul based outfit and is demanding a £3.6m [€4m] fee.

The Super Lig side meanwhile are prepared to offer £2.7m [€3m] guaranteed.

Fenerbahce manager Phillip Cocu has made signing the winger a transfer priority.

The Dutch head coach is keen to get the signing completed as soon as possible and integrate the winger to his 4-3-3 setup.

Fenerbahce are desperate to strengthen their attacking line before the Champions League playoff rounds next month.

The Canaries finished last season as runners-up in the Super Lig and will compete in the Europa League unless they navigate past the Champions League playoff.

The report claims that Fenerbahce are set for a face-to-face meeting with Bolasie this week to push through the move.

The Blues signed Bolasie for £30m [Sky Sports] from Crystal Palace in 2017 but he struggled for form last season after battling injuries making just 16 appearances in the Premier League.
